Node Calculator

Graphs and networks are everywhere in modern technology—from social media connections to transportation systems and computer networks. Understanding how these networks behave often requires calculating relationships between nodes and edges. The Node Calculator is a powerful and easy-to-use tool designed to simplify graph analysis by instantly computing key values such as maximum edges, average degree, and graph density.

🔷 Node Calculator

Please enter valid values.

Results

Max Undirected Edges
Max Directed Edges
Average Degree
Graph Density

Whether you are a student learning graph theory or a professional analyzing network structures, this tool provides quick insights without manual mathematical effort.


What Is a Node Calculator?

A Node Calculator is a mathematical tool used to analyze graph properties. It helps users understand how nodes (points) and edges (connections) interact in a network.

This tool calculates:

  • Maximum possible undirected edges
  • Maximum possible directed edges
  • Average degree of nodes
  • Graph density

These values help users understand how connected or sparse a graph is.


Why Use a Node Calculator?

Graph calculations can become complex when dealing with large networks. The Node Calculator removes this difficulty by giving instant results.

Key Reasons to Use It

  • Saves time in manual graph calculations
  • Reduces human error in formulas
  • Helps visualize network strength
  • Useful for academic and professional analysis
  • Provides quick insights into connectivity

How to Use the Node Calculator (Step-by-Step Guide)

Using the tool is simple and beginner-friendly. You only need two inputs: number of nodes and number of edges.

Step 1: Enter Number of Nodes

Input the total number of nodes (n) in your graph.

Example:

  • 10 nodes

Step 2: Enter Number of Edges

Enter the total number of edges (e) connecting the nodes.

Example:

  • 15 edges

Step 3: Click Calculate

Press the calculate button to generate results instantly.

Step 4: View Results

The tool displays:

  • Maximum undirected edges
  • Maximum directed edges
  • Average degree
  • Graph density

Step 5: Copy or Share Results

You can copy results or share them with others for study or analysis.


Practical Example 1: Social Media Network Analysis

Imagine a small social media network with:

  • 20 users (nodes)
  • 50 connections (edges)

Using the Node Calculator, you can quickly find:

  • How dense the network is
  • How connected users are on average

Insight:

If density is high, it means users are strongly connected. If low, the network is sparse with fewer interactions.

This is useful for:

  • Social media analysts
  • Marketing teams
  • Data scientists studying user behavior

Practical Example 2: Computer Network Design

Suppose you are designing a computer network in an office:

  • 12 computers (nodes)
  • 25 connections (edges)

The Node Calculator helps determine:

  • Maximum possible connections
  • Current network efficiency
  • Average number of connections per computer

Insight:

If density is too high, the network may be overcomplicated. If too low, communication may be inefficient.

This is useful for:

  • IT engineers
  • Network administrators
  • System architects

Key Features of the Node Calculator

This tool offers several helpful features for accurate and fast calculations.

1. Instant Graph Calculations

Get results immediately without manual math.

2. Edge Analysis

Understand both directed and undirected graph limits.

3. Average Degree Calculation

Shows how many connections each node has on average.

4. Density Measurement

Helps identify how tightly connected a network is.

5. Error Checking

Prevents invalid inputs and ensures accurate results.

6. Copy & Share Function

Easily share results with classmates, teams, or reports.

7. Simple User Interface

Designed for both beginners and professionals.


Benefits of Using a Node Calculator

Improves Learning in Graph Theory

Students can understand complex formulas easily.

Saves Time in Research

Researchers can quickly analyze large datasets.

Useful in Real-World Applications

Used in social networks, logistics, communication systems, and more.

Helps in Decision Making

Engineers can design better and more efficient networks.

Reduces Manual Errors

Automated calculations eliminate mistakes in formulas.


Important Concepts Explained

Nodes (n)

Nodes represent points in a graph such as computers, users, or cities.

Edges (e)

Edges represent connections between nodes.

Graph Density

Density measures how many edges exist compared to the maximum possible edges.

  • High density = highly connected network
  • Low density = sparse network

Average Degree

Shows how many connections each node has on average.


Common Use Cases of Node Calculator

  • Academic graph theory studies
  • Computer network design
  • Social network analysis
  • Transportation route mapping
  • Data structure optimization
  • Artificial intelligence modeling
  • Communication system planning

Tips for Better Use

1. Use Real Data

Always enter accurate node and edge values for meaningful results.

2. Compare Different Graphs

Test multiple scenarios to understand network behavior.

3. Learn the Formulas

Understanding formulas improves your interpretation of results.

4. Use for Visualization

Combine results with diagrams for better understanding.

5. Analyze Density Carefully

Density helps identify whether a system is efficient or overloaded.


Why Graph Analysis Matters

Graph analysis plays a major role in modern computing and data science. From recommendation systems to navigation apps, everything relies on understanding relationships between points.

The Node Calculator makes this analysis easier by converting complex formulas into simple outputs.


Frequently Asked Questions (FAQ)

1. What does the Node Calculator do?

It calculates graph properties like edges, degree, and density based on nodes and connections.

2. Who can use this tool?

Students, developers, engineers, and researchers can all use it.

3. Is graph density important?

Yes, it shows how connected or sparse a network is.

4. What is a node in simple terms?

A node is a point or entity in a network such as a user or computer.

5. What is an edge?

An edge is a connection between two nodes.

6. Can I use this for large networks?

Yes, the tool works for both small and large graphs.

7. Why is average degree useful?

It shows how many connections each node has on average.

8. Does this tool require technical knowledge?

No, it is designed for beginners and professionals alike.

9. What is the difference between directed and undirected edges?

Directed edges have direction, while undirected edges do not.

10. Can this help in real-world projects?

Yes, it is widely useful in networking, data science, and system design.


Final Thoughts

The Node Calculator is a simple yet powerful tool for understanding graph structures. It removes the complexity of manual calculations and provides instant insights into networks.

Whether you are studying graph theory, designing computer networks, or analyzing social systems, this tool helps you make faster and smarter decisions.

With clear results like density, degree, and edge limits, it becomes much easier to understand how connected or efficient a system really is.

Leave a Comment